It was collected from a peat bog and planted into a crate with stone grit. Although the tree has always grown well it was time to repot. The tree got it’s first styling from Ian Young in September 2017, hence the name. It continued to thrive during 2018 and needed bit of editing in autumn 2018. Although it looks harsh in the pictures the tree is packed with buds. Again, the re-pot was very successful with no nasty surprises. It went straight to the tunnel like the rest for protection over winter/spring.
